Cheapest Available Shively 1 Bedroom Apartments

As of August 17, 2026 the lowest priced 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Shively, KY is the 1BR/1.0BA Model starting from $695 at 1128 S. 3rd in the Medical Center neighborhood. The second most affordable Shively 1 Bedroom is the 1 bedroom Model at 3405 Shagbark Rd starting at $720 in the Riverside Gardens neighborhood. The average price for all 1 Bedroom apartments in Shively is currently $933.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available 1 Bedroom options in Shively:
